Shoulder accidents could be debilitating, impacting every day activities and inflicting immense discomfort. Whether you are recovering from a strain, sprain, dislocation, or surgical procedure, a shoulder immobilizer sling can aid in stabilizing the joint, promoting healing, and preventing additional injury. Nonetheless, with quite a few options available within the market, deciding on the right sling tailored to your particular injury and lifestyle is crucial. Right here’s a comprehensive guide that will help you make an informed decision.
Consult a Healthcare Professional: Earlier than purchasing a shoulder immobilizer sling, seek steering from a healthcare provider or physiotherapist. They'll assess your injury's severity, mobility requirements, and recommend the appropriate type of sling to your condition.
Understand Your Injury: Educate your self about your shoulder injury. Determine whether or not you require full immobilization or partial support. As an example, extreme injuries might necessitate a inflexible immobilizer, while delicate strains may benefit from a more versatile sling that permits some movement.
Consider Comfort and Fit: Comfort is paramount when deciding on a shoulder sling, as it's possible you'll have to wear it for prolonged periods. Look for slings made from soft, breathable supplies that won't irritate your skin. Additionally, ensure the sling is adjustable to achieve a proper fit, stopping excessive pressure or looseness that might impede healing.
Assess Mobility Wants: Evaluate your every day activities and mobility requirements. If you happen to lead an active way of life or have to perform certain tasks throughout recovery, opt for a sling that permits for adjustable positioning and ranging degrees of support. Some slings characteristic detachable straps or buckles, enabling you to customize the level of immobilization as needed.
Choose the Proper Type: Shoulder immobilizer slings come in several types, including abduction slings, shoulder immobilizers, and shoulder stabilizers. Abduction slings are ideal for submit-surgical recovery, providing help while keeping the arm in a impartial position. Shoulder immobilizers prohibit movement fully, suitable for extreme accidents or after surgery. Stabilizers supply a balance between help and mobility, making them suitable for gentle to moderate injuries.
Consider Breathability and Hygiene: Go for a sling with breathable fabrics to forestall moisture buildup and odor, particularly throughout prolonged wear. Removable and washable liners are useful for maintaining hygiene and freshness, making certain comfort all through your recovery journey.
Evaluate Durability and Quality: Invest in a high-quality shoulder immobilizer sling designed to withstand each day wear and tear. Check for reinforced stitching, sturdy closures, and durable supplies that can endure prolonged use without compromising assist or comfort.
Seek Adjustable Options: Look for slings with adjustable straps, closures, and padding to accommodate swelling, modifications in arm size, or various levels of help throughout your recovery process. Adjustable options guarantee a personalized fit and optimal comfort, promoting healing and rehabilitation.
Review Consumer Feedback and Ratings: Research totally different shoulder immobilizer slings online and read reviews from users who've comparable injuries. Pay attention to feedback concerning comfort, fit, durability, and effectiveness in supporting the injured shoulder. User testimonials can provide valuable insights into the sling's performance and suitability in your needs.
Seek the advice of Your Insurance Provider: If value is a concern, check whether your health insurance covers shoulder immobilizer slings or affords reimbursement for medical equipment purchases. Seek the advice of your insurance provider to understand coverage options and any required documentation for reimbursement.
In conclusion, deciding on the correct shoulder immobilizer sling is essential for optimizing comfort, assist, and healing throughout your recovery from a shoulder injury. By considering factors equivalent to injury severity, mobility wants, comfort, and quality, you can make an informed decision and choose a sling that facilitates a smooth and profitable rehabilitation process. Bear in mind to seek the advice of healthcare professionals for personalized steering and ensure adherence to recommended utilization instructions for the most effective outcomes.
